我无法使用adbconnect通过WiFi连接到我的设备(Nexus5、Android6),但由于我正在使用USBOTG开发cordova插件,因此我确实需要通过WiFi连接.我尝试adbkill-server,以及SO上提供的所有解决方案,但没有一个对我有用...在它工作正常之前(即android5)。有什么想法吗? 最佳答案 自android6升级以来我遇到了同样的问题。我注意到,由于某种原因,当您尝试通过WIFI联系设备时,设备正在播放“难以获得”。尝试以下步骤:确保关闭设备开发者选项中网络部分下的AggressiveWi-F
我无法使用adbconnect通过WiFi连接到我的设备(Nexus5、Android6),但由于我正在使用USBOTG开发cordova插件,因此我确实需要通过WiFi连接.我尝试adbkill-server,以及SO上提供的所有解决方案,但没有一个对我有用...在它工作正常之前(即android5)。有什么想法吗? 最佳答案 自android6升级以来我遇到了同样的问题。我注意到,由于某种原因,当您尝试通过WIFI联系设备时,设备正在播放“难以获得”。尝试以下步骤:确保关闭设备开发者选项中网络部分下的AggressiveWi-F
我们有一个android设备,作为测试的一部分,我需要在目标设备上执行一个控制台测试应用程序。如果测试应用程序检测到错误,它会返回-1。我可以使用adbshell在目标上远程运行测试应用程序,但我找不到取回返回码的方法。我需要这个,以便我可以将它构建到一个自动化测试套件中。我可以尝试在控制台输出中查找一些失败文本,但这有点肮脏。有谁知道更优雅的解决方案? 最佳答案 这是获取退出代码的解决方法:adbshell'{您的命令}>/dev/null2>&1;回声$?'这是Ruby中adb的包装器:defadb(opt)input="#{a
我们有一个android设备,作为测试的一部分,我需要在目标设备上执行一个控制台测试应用程序。如果测试应用程序检测到错误,它会返回-1。我可以使用adbshell在目标上远程运行测试应用程序,但我找不到取回返回码的方法。我需要这个,以便我可以将它构建到一个自动化测试套件中。我可以尝试在控制台输出中查找一些失败文本,但这有点肮脏。有谁知道更优雅的解决方案? 最佳答案 这是获取退出代码的解决方法:adbshell'{您的命令}>/dev/null2>&1;回声$?'这是Ruby中adb的包装器:defadb(opt)input="#{a
我已经安装了AndroidStudio。然后我更新了AndroidSDK。现在,当我启动AndroidStudio时,会弹出以下消息:ADBnotresponding.Youcanwaitmore,orkill"adb.exe"processmanuallyandclick'Restart'对话框有3个选项:WAITING更多、重新启动和取消。但他们所有人给了我相同的结果,即出现消息WaitingforADB并且我无法使用AndroidStudio做任何事情。我必须使用Windows任务管理器杀死程序!我使用的是Windows7。谁能帮我解决这个问题? 最佳
我已经安装了AndroidStudio。然后我更新了AndroidSDK。现在,当我启动AndroidStudio时,会弹出以下消息:ADBnotresponding.Youcanwaitmore,orkill"adb.exe"processmanuallyandclick'Restart'对话框有3个选项:WAITING更多、重新启动和取消。但他们所有人给了我相同的结果,即出现消息WaitingforADB并且我无法使用AndroidStudio做任何事情。我必须使用Windows任务管理器杀死程序!我使用的是Windows7。谁能帮我解决这个问题? 最佳
似乎logcat会截断很长的日志消息,有什么办法可以防止这种情况发生吗?$adblogcat-gringbufferis64Kb(63Kbconsumed),maxentryis20480b,maxpayloadis20460b我认为我需要增加最大条目和/或可能的有效负载大小!?亲切的问候亚历克斯 最佳答案 最大条目和最大有效负载的硬编码如下。所以我认为您无法更改它们。'#defineLOGGER_ENTRY_MAX_LEN(4*1024)'#defineLOGGER_ENTRY_MAX_PAYLOAD\(LOGGER_ENTRY_
我想通过adb从我的PC向手机发送测试短信。这可能吗?我见过自动从手机发送SMS的脚本,但我想模拟向手机发送SMS消息。我能够通过远程登录到模拟器来做到这一点。我可以用真手机(GalaxyNexus)做些什么吗?我没有将开发电话连接到电话服务;我希望这直接从电脑到手机。 最佳答案 您可以开发一个小型应用程序来接收Intent并能够根据接收到的数据发送SMS。您需要声明一个自定义在你的AndroidManifest.xml并绑定(bind)BroadcastReceiver在那个Intent上。因此,每当应用程序发出此Intent时,
在提取的APK中更改文件时,我重新压缩它,将扩展名更改为.apk,然后像这样安装:$adbinstallCustomAPK.apk2831KB/s(41896599bytesin14.450s)pkg:/data/local/tmp/CustomAPK.apkFailure[INSTALL_PARSE_FAILED_UNEXPECTED_EXCEPTION]这是从哪里来的? 最佳答案 生成key并签署apk:AndroidDeveloperWebsiteSigningYourAppManuallyYoudonotneedAndroi
不要将此标记为重复项。让我解释一下哪里出了问题,并告诉你我做了什么。所以这是我的问题。当我打开AndroidStudio时,它会给我这样的错误:然后我进入了我的Windows防火墙设置。这是我所拥有的:如您所见,防火墙已关闭。然后,我转到我的防病毒安全程序并关闭那里的设置:正如您在这里看到的,我禁用了智能防火墙。然后,我再次打开AndroidStudio。我在这里也遇到了同样的错误。我按下了OK按钮并继续前进。然后,AndroidStudio加载了一切。之后,ADB开始加载。这是真正的错误发生的地方。我也用Eclipse试过,但它也说ADB没有响应。在过去一个月左右的时间里,Andro